Which type of skin cancer is characterized by local tissue invasion but rarely spreads to distant sites?

Explanation

Basal cell carcinoma is a skin cancer that primarily invades nearby tissues but seldom metastasizes to other parts of the body. In contrast, malignant melanoma and fibrosarcoma have higher metastatic potential, while leukoplakia is a precancerous lesion rather than a carcinoma.
